While LG recently unveiled its OLED TV lineup with many flat options, Samsung continue to show off its new branding choice into next generation of SUHD 4K ultra Smart TVs with high dynamic range (HDR) and Quantum dot color.
Samsung showcased Quantum dot technology in its new 2016 SUHD TV lineup in USA last month. The new 2016 SUHD TV lineup Samsung showed were KS8000 SUHD Flat TV, KS8500 SUHD Curved TV, KS9000 SUHD Flat TV, and KS9500 Curved SUHD TV which vary in display size from 49 to 88 inches ranging from popular curved form to the traditional flat-panel.

The biggest selling points for the lineup are Quantum dot and HDR technologies. The Quantum dot shows off a billion color combinations, resulting in true-to-life images and HDR shows off the brightest parts of an image extremely clear while real world scenes contains a lot of very bright colors directly getting from sunlight.

As a result of improvement of the algorithm of color mapping, Samsung said its new brand leads to a 25-percent increase in color accuracy, compared to last year
According to the IHS Technology, Samsung gained a share of 54.1 percent in Latin America's UHD TV market in the fourth quarter of last year. Starting from Mexico, Samsung Electronics plans to launch its quantum dot SUHD TV in Argentina, Chile, and Brazil market.
